“数据结构”是计算机学科的基础课程,也是计算机考研(包括全国统考和院校自主命题考试)涉及的重要内容。学好数据结构不仅有助于提高编程能力,以更好地应对计算机考研,更有助于提高解决问题的能力,对考生的个人成长大有裨益!
计算机考研题量大、涉及的知识点多,不少考生难以抓住重点,导致考试成绩不理想。为了帮助莘莘学子在较短的时间内掌握复习要点及解题方法,提高应试分数,我们深入研究与剖析计算机考研中的历年考点与考题,以全国统考的考试大纲为蓝本,以计算机考研中的重点和难点为主线,精心编写了本书。
全国统考的考查内容包括4部分——数据结构、计算机组成原理、操作系统和计算机网络,重点考查考生掌握相关基础知识、基本理论的情况,以及分析问题、解决问题的能力。
其中,数据结构部分的考查内容占30%。根据全国统考的考试大纲,本书主要帮助考生达成以下学习目标。
(1)理解数据结构的基本概念和术语,掌握各种数据结构的定义方法和基本操作,能够准确地计算出算法的时间复杂度和空间复杂度。
(2)掌握各种数据结构的程序复现(如利用C语言复现),深刻理解各种数据结构在数据管理方面的优缺点,能够根据数据特性及需要解决的目标问题,选用合理的数据结构予以解决。
(3)能够综合运用数据结构和算法去解决实际问题,并能运用某一种编程语言(如C语言、C++语言)予以实现。
(1)紧扣全国统考的考试大纲,明确复习要点,减少复习时间。
本书深入研究全国统考和院校自主命题考试的相关真题,依据全国统考的考试大纲分类提炼考点,不仅知识结构清晰,而且准确地对各考点进行考情分析,归纳有效的学习方法,帮助考生抓住复习重点,提高复习效率。
(2)详细讲解大量真题和例题,揭示命题思路,点拨应试技巧。
对于每一个考点,注重结合不同的题型,采取以题代点、以点代面的方式进行讲解。所用题目均为精选的历年真题或精心编写的典型例题,考生不仅能在学习解题的过程中巩固所学知识,而且能熟悉各种题型的解题思路与命题特点,从而有效提高应试能力。
(3)提供特色栏目,帮助考生掌握命题规律,提高应试能力。
书中提供“知识链接”“误区警示”“解题技巧”3个特色栏目。其中,“知识链接”栏目主要给出题目涉及知识点的概念、理论,便于考生回顾考点,加深对知识的理解;“误区警示”栏目主要用于提示考生易犯的答题错误;“解题技巧”栏目主要提供快速解题的方法和答题技巧。
(4)章末提供“过关练习”,考生可加以练习,提高解题能力。
在章尾,按该章考点所涉及的不同题型提供“过关练习”。这些练习题是根据章内相应考点在计算机考研中的命题类型及命题方式精心设计的。考生通过完成这些高质量的练习题,并将自己的答案与书中所提供的参考答案进行对照和检验,不仅可以巩固所学知识点,还可以进一步掌握重点、攻克难点,并能举一反三。
为了更好地使用本书,建议考生阅读以下提示。
(1)充分了解计算机考研的要求,明确复习思路。建议考生在充分了解全国统考的考试大纲的考查要求后,跟随本书复习考查重点,掌握解题思路和解题技巧,提高应试能力。
(2)抓住计算机考研重点,有的放矢。不主张考生采用题海战术,因为并不是练习题做得越多就越好。考题的形式虽然会千变万化,但是考查的知识点基本不变。考生应注意对各种知识点进行归纳总结,并全面提高自己的记忆能力,这样在复习时才能抓住重点,掌握解题要领,以不变应万变。
本书中例题,若无特殊说明,均为单项选择题。
尽管编者精益求精,但由于水平有限,书中难免有不足之处,恳请广大读者批评指正,联系邮箱为muguiling@ptpress.com.cn。
最后,我们相信一分耕耘,一分收获。衷心祝愿使用本书的读者都能开卷有益,更上一层楼!
编 者